Wallabies Edge Japan 19-15 After Major Rotation
Coach Joe Schmidt rested 13 regulars and named Nick Champion de Crespigny — the Wallabies' least experienced skipper in decades — as part of a high-risk rotation for the Tokyo Test that aimed to give fringe players game time. In a rain-affected, error-strewn match Australia narrowly beat Eddie Jones’s Japan 19-15, snapping a three-game losing streak and preserving their perfect record over Japan. Early injuries to locks Lukhan Salakaia-Loto and Josh Canham forced late reshuffles, and Japan dominated the final quarter but could not convert pressure into points. The selection gamble delivered valuable minutes for contenders such as Hunter Paisami and kept discussions around Carter Gordon and Joseph-Aukuso Suaalii ahead of next week's trip to Twickenham.
